The Shelton boys’ basketball team couldn’t keep up with Tumwater Thursday night in the North Thurston Holiday Tournament. The Highclimbers dropped their second game in a row falling to the T-Birds 64 to 52 in a game broadcast on MasonWebTV Powered by HCC.

Shelton did have an early five-point lead but Tumwater held the ‘Climbers scoreless for the first five minutes of the second quarter (holding them to only 6 points in the quarter) to take a 28 to 17 lead at the half.

The ‘Birds took control of the game early in the 3rd quarter building an 18-point lead. Shelton responded and pulled to within 5 points,. The Highclimbers were down seven  (47-40) heading into the 4th but were unable to finish the comeback and Tumwater pulled away.

The T-Birds’ Brian Marty led all scorers with 29 points. Cade Otton added 10 points. And CJ Geathers chipped in 9.

Shelton was led in the loss by Caeleb Hitsman’s 14 points – all from the free throw line – hitting 14 of 18 attempts. Tyler Giraldes added 13 points. Jason Kenyon chipped in 7 points. Kyle Kimball and Marshall McCullough had 6 points each. And Travis Colbenson and Noah Benson each hit a three.

The Highclimbers dropped under 500 at 4-and-5 on the season. Shelton returns to the Mini Dome on Wednesday to face Peninsula. MasonWebTV Powered by HCC will broadcast the game live.
